当前位置:首页 > 科技 > 正文

建造者模式与传感器融合:构建智能世界的基石

  • 科技
  • 2025-09-14 03:24:09
  • 9023
摘要: 在当今这个高度依赖技术的智能时代,建造者模式与传感器融合如同两位建筑师,共同构建着我们所处的数字世界。它们不仅在技术领域中扮演着重要角色,更是推动着人类社会向更加智能化、自动化方向发展的关键力量。本文将从建造者模式与传感器融合的定义、应用场景、技术原理以及...

在当今这个高度依赖技术的智能时代,建造者模式与传感器融合如同两位建筑师,共同构建着我们所处的数字世界。它们不仅在技术领域中扮演着重要角色,更是推动着人类社会向更加智能化、自动化方向发展的关键力量。本文将从建造者模式与传感器融合的定义、应用场景、技术原理以及未来发展趋势等方面进行深入探讨,旨在为读者提供一个全面而独特的视角,帮助大家更好地理解这两个概念及其在智能世界中的重要性。

# 一、建造者模式:软件工程中的智慧建筑师

建造者模式是一种设计模式,它将一个复杂对象的构建与它的表示分离,使得同样的构建过程可以创建不同的表示。这种模式在软件工程中有着广泛的应用,尤其是在需要创建复杂对象的场景下。通过将构建过程与表示分离,建造者模式能够提高代码的可读性和可维护性,同时还能简化对象的创建过程。

## 1. 建造者模式的核心思想

建造者模式的核心思想是将一个复杂对象的构建过程分解为多个简单的步骤,并将这些步骤封装在一个个具体的建造者类中。每个建造者类负责完成对象的一个或多个部分,最终由一个指挥者类来协调这些建造者类的工作,完成整个对象的构建。这种模式使得对象的构建过程更加灵活和可控,同时也便于扩展和维护。

## 2. 建造者模式的应用场景

建造者模式在软件开发中有着广泛的应用场景。例如,在创建一个复杂的用户界面时,可以使用建造者模式来逐步构建界面的不同部分,如按钮、文本框、标签等。这样不仅可以提高代码的可读性和可维护性,还能确保界面的各个部分能够正确地组合在一起。此外,在创建复杂的配置文件、数据库表结构等场景中,建造者模式同样能够发挥重要作用。

## 3. 建造者模式的技术原理

建造者模式主要通过以下几种方式实现其功能:

- 抽象建造者:定义一个接口,用于创建复杂对象的不同部分。这个接口通常包含一系列方法,每个方法负责创建对象的一个特定部分。

- 具体建造者:实现抽象建造者接口的具体类,负责创建复杂对象的不同部分。每个具体建造者类可以有不同的实现方式,从而创建出不同的对象表示。

- 指挥者:负责协调各个建造者类的工作,逐步构建出最终的复杂对象。指挥者类通常不关心具体建造者类的实现细节,只负责调用各个建造者类的方法来完成整个构建过程。

通过这种方式,建造者模式能够将复杂对象的构建过程与表示分离,使得代码更加清晰、易于理解和维护。

# 二、传感器融合:感知世界的多维视角

传感器融合是一种技术,它通过结合多个传感器的数据来提高系统的感知能力。在智能设备和系统中,传感器融合技术能够提供更准确、更全面的信息,从而实现更高级别的智能和自动化。传感器融合技术在无人驾驶汽车、智能家居、医疗设备等多个领域都有着广泛的应用。

## 1. 传感器融合的核心思想

建造者模式与传感器融合:构建智能世界的基石

传感器融合的核心思想是通过结合多个传感器的数据来提高系统的感知能力。每个传感器都有其独特的优点和局限性,通过将多个传感器的数据进行融合,可以弥补单一传感器的不足,从而提高系统的整体性能。传感器融合技术通常包括数据预处理、特征提取、数据融合等多个步骤,通过这些步骤可以实现对环境的更准确、更全面的感知。

## 2. 传感器融合的应用场景

建造者模式与传感器融合:构建智能世界的基石

传感器融合技术在多个领域都有着广泛的应用场景。例如,在无人驾驶汽车中,通过结合摄像头、雷达、激光雷达等多种传感器的数据,可以实现对车辆周围环境的全面感知,从而提高车辆的安全性和可靠性。在智能家居中,通过结合温度传感器、湿度传感器、光照传感器等多种传感器的数据,可以实现对家庭环境的全面感知,从而实现更加智能化的家居控制。在医疗设备中,通过结合心电图、血压计、血氧仪等多种传感器的数据,可以实现对患者身体状况的全面感知,从而提高医疗诊断的准确性和效率。

## 3. 传感器融合的技术原理

传感器融合技术主要通过以下几种方式实现其功能:

建造者模式与传感器融合:构建智能世界的基石

- 数据预处理:对来自不同传感器的数据进行预处理,包括滤波、校准、同步等操作,以确保数据的一致性和准确性。

- 特征提取:从预处理后的数据中提取出有用的特征,这些特征可以用于后续的数据融合。

- 数据融合:将提取出的特征进行融合,以实现对环境的更准确、更全面的感知。数据融合可以采用多种方法,如加权平均、最大值、最小值等。

- 决策制定:根据融合后的数据做出决策,从而实现对环境的感知和控制。

通过这种方式,传感器融合技术能够实现对环境的更准确、更全面的感知,从而提高系统的整体性能。

建造者模式与传感器融合:构建智能世界的基石

# 三、建造者模式与传感器融合的结合:智能世界的构建者

建造者模式与传感器融合技术在智能世界中的结合,如同两位建筑师共同构建着我们所处的数字世界。它们不仅在技术领域中扮演着重要角色,更是推动着人类社会向更加智能化、自动化方向发展的关键力量。

## 1. 结合应用场景

在智能设备和系统中,建造者模式与传感器融合技术可以结合使用,以实现更高级别的智能和自动化。例如,在无人驾驶汽车中,可以通过建造者模式来逐步构建车辆的控制系统,并结合多种传感器的数据来实现对车辆周围环境的全面感知。这样不仅可以提高车辆的安全性和可靠性,还能实现更加智能化的驾驶体验。

## 2. 技术原理

建造者模式与传感器融合:构建智能世界的基石

建造者模式与传感器融合技术的结合主要通过以下几种方式实现其功能:

- 数据预处理:对来自不同传感器的数据进行预处理,包括滤波、校准、同步等操作,以确保数据的一致性和准确性。

- 特征提取:从预处理后的数据中提取出有用的特征,这些特征可以用于后续的数据融合。

- 数据融合:将提取出的特征进行融合,以实现对环境的更准确、更全面的感知。数据融合可以采用多种方法,如加权平均、最大值、最小值等。

- 决策制定:根据融合后的数据做出决策,从而实现对环境的感知和控制。

建造者模式与传感器融合:构建智能世界的基石

- 指挥者协调:通过指挥者类来协调各个建造者类的工作,逐步构建出最终的复杂对象。指挥者类负责调用各个建造者类的方法来完成整个构建过程。

通过这种方式,建造者模式与传感器融合技术能够实现对环境的更准确、更全面的感知和控制,从而提高系统的整体性能。

# 四、未来发展趋势

随着技术的不断发展和创新,建造者模式与传感器融合技术在未来将会有更加广泛的应用和发展。一方面,随着硬件设备性能的不断提升和算法的不断优化,这两种技术将会变得更加高效和准确。另一方面,随着物联网、大数据等新兴技术的发展,这两种技术将会在更多的领域得到应用和发展。

## 1. 技术发展趋势

建造者模式与传感器融合:构建智能世界的基石

- 硬件性能提升:随着硬件设备性能的不断提升,建造者模式与传感器融合技术将会变得更加高效和准确。例如,在无人驾驶汽车中,通过使用更高性能的处理器和更先进的传感器技术,可以实现更加智能化的驾驶体验。

- 算法优化:随着算法的不断优化,建造者模式与传感器融合技术将会变得更加高效和准确。例如,在智能家居中,通过使用更加先进的算法来处理来自不同传感器的数据,可以实现更加智能化的家庭控制。

- 物联网发展:随着物联网的发展,建造者模式与传感器融合技术将会在更多的领域得到应用和发展。例如,在智慧城市中,通过使用各种传感器来收集城市中的各种数据,并通过建造者模式来逐步构建城市的管理系统,可以实现更加智能化的城市管理。

## 2. 应用发展趋势

- 智能家居:随着智能家居的发展,建造者模式与传感器融合技术将会在智能家居中得到广泛应用。例如,在智能家居中,通过使用各种传感器来收集家庭中的各种数据,并通过建造者模式来逐步构建家庭管理系统,可以实现更加智能化的家庭控制。

建造者模式与传感器融合:构建智能世界的基石

- 医疗设备:随着医疗设备的发展,建造者模式与传感器融合技术将会在医疗设备中得到广泛应用。例如,在医疗设备中,通过使用各种传感器来收集患者的身体状况数据,并通过建造者模式来逐步构建医疗管理系统,可以实现更加智能化的医疗诊断。

- 智慧城市:随着智慧城市的发展,建造者模式与传感器融合技术将会在智慧城市中得到广泛应用。例如,在智慧城市中,通过使用各种传感器来收集城市中的各种数据,并通过建造者模式来逐步构建城市的管理系统,可以实现更加智能化的城市管理。

总之,建造者模式与传感器融合技术在智能世界中的结合将会带来更加高效和准确的技术解决方案。随着技术的发展和创新,这两种技术将会在更多的领域得到应用和发展,从而推动人类社会向更加智能化、自动化方向发展。